I have just received the final voting verification from Wirral’s Electoral Office.  Turnout varied ward by ward and the ward resuls does not include the postal vote information per ward as that was done centrally.    The overall turnout acroos Wirral, a miserable 32.16%     You can read the full  Breakdown by clicking here
